John C. McGinley and Judy Reyes Reprising Their Roles in SCRUBS Reboot at ABC Along With Three Headliners

We are getting closer to the return of the hit ABC medical dramedy Scrubs, which is welcoming back creator Bill Lawrence, as well as its stars, Zach Braff (J.D.), Donald Faison (Turk), and Sarah Chalke (Elliot).

Now we have confirmation that they will be joined by Judy Reyes (Carla), and John C. McGinley, who played Dr. Perry Cox in the original. It is probably likely that we will also see the last two remaining original cast members, Ken Jenkins and Neil Flynn, reprising their characters of Bob Kelso and Janitor, respectively.

The reboot “follows JD Dorian (Braff) and Christopher Turk (Faison), who scrub in together for the first time in a long time — medicine has changed, interns have changed, but their bromance has stood the test of time. Characters new and old navigate the waters of Sacred Heart with laughter, heart and some surprises along the way.”

One of those old characters is McGinley’s Perry Cox, the sarcastic attending physician and unwilling mentor to J.D. who becomes the chief of medicine at Sacred Heart Hospital before transitioning to being a professor when Sacred Heart is turned into a medical school.
